What Is a Partial Hospitalization Program?

A Partial Hospitalization Program (PHP) is a highly structured outpatient treatment program that provides intensive addiction and mental health care during the day while allowing clients to return home or sober living each evening.

What Is a Partial Hospitalization Program?

PHP — sometimes called day treatment — is the most intensive form of outpatient care. It delivers clinical services comparable to inpatient rehab during business hours, then allows clients to return home, to family, or to a structured sober-living environment each night.

PHP bridges the gap between residential treatment and intensive outpatient care, providing the structure, accountability, and clinical depth needed for early recovery without removing clients from their lives entirely.

Most PHP programs combine group therapy, individual counseling, psychiatric care, family involvement, and skill-building over a 2–4 week course of treatment.

Daily Structure

A Typical Day In PHP

TimeActivity
MorningCheck-In & Goal Setting
Mid-MorningGroup Therapy
Late MorningPsychoeducation
MiddayIndividual Counseling
LunchBreak
Early AfternoonSkills Development
AfternoonRelapse Prevention
End of DayRecovery Planning

Most PHP programs provide 5–6 hours of treatment daily, five days per week.

Benefits

Benefits Of Choosing PHP

PHP offers a powerful balance — intensive clinical care without removing clients from their homes and support systems. It's often the most effective option for clients stepping down from residential treatment, or stepping up from less structured outpatient care.

Clients in PHP gain skills, accountability, and structure while practicing recovery in real-world settings, which strengthens long-term outcomes.
